The International Energy Agency estimates that data centers could account for 3 to 4 percent of global electricity consumption by the end of the decade. While traditional grid systems assume relatively predictable demand behavior, the rapidly increasing density and synchronization of AI workloads introduce unpredictable spikes in demand that vary in time and location, posing new operational challenges. This sudden, geographically concentrated load can stress local grid infrastructure and complicate long-term forecasting, reserve management, and reliability planning. Additionally, high-density compute clusters demand dynamic cooling, further intensifying load fluctuations. High compute concentrations also introduce power quality concerns. Existing regulatory frameworks are outdated, not accounting for the abrupt, synchronized fluctuations from AI workloads. Demand response tactics and flexible scheduling are being explored, but grid expansion lags significantly behind compute infrastructure scaling.
